Abby Daniels is in her first year as an athletic trainer at FGCU in 2018-19.
The Chattanooga, Tenn. native received her bachelor of science degree in exercise science from Berry College in 2016 and a master of science in athletic training from UT Chattanooga in 2018.
While at Berry, she was a student-athlete on the softball team for two years and completed work study for four years in the sports medicine department before graduating summa cum laude. While at UTC, she completed clinical rotations with the softball and football teams, Covenant College and various high schools in the Chattanooga area.

While at UTC, her graduate research project looked at the predictive value of injury risk screening tests for collegiate volleyball athletes. At Berry, Daniels was involved in a faculty research study concerning the effects of exercise on peripheral opioid receptor activity in a rat model of fibromyalgia.Â
